Johnstone’s Quick Dry Satin provides a contemporary, mid sheen finish for interior wood and metal including skirting boards, doors, radiators and staircases. The water based, low odour formulation is self-undercoating, non-yellowing and quick drying. Dry time: 1-2 hours. Coverage (Per litre): 12 m².

Setup, Compatibility & Care
Setup:
Surface Preparation: Ensure the surface is clean, dry, and free from loose paint, rust, or grease. Lightly sand glossy surfaces.
Priming (If Necessary): Although self-undercoating, heavily stained or porous surfaces may benefit from a primer.
Application: Stir the paint thoroughly before use. Apply with a brush, roller, or spray gun.
Coats: Apply two coats for best results, allowing 1-2 hours of drying time between coats.
Clean Up: Clean brushes and equipment with water.
